Output dd7526b5d7ea3e792a7ecebcfcdc22ebe18dd89760d71d739d6f1fa9c83aee89:0

value
1210000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 854689bf0586d105a7b63d6f12021617e12a0f1d OP_EQUAL
address
3DqiJ8PqWqSM84ikZYDneVj6jCtEeJmdCQ
transaction
dd7526b5d7ea3e792a7ecebcfcdc22ebe18dd89760d71d739d6f1fa9c83aee89
spent
true